How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Back Bay?
| Bedroom | Average Price | Cheapest Price | Highest Price |
|---|---|---|---|
| Back Bay Studio Apartments | $2,594 | $1,895 | $7,337 |
| Back Bay 1 Bedroom Apartments | $3,371 | $1,895 | $10,000+ |
| Back Bay 2 Bedroom Apartments | $4,403 | $1,900 | $10,000+ |
| Back Bay 3 Bedroom Apartments | $5,455 | $1,477 | $10,000+ |
| Back Bay 4 Bedroom Apartments | $6,770 | $4,900 | $10,000+ |
| Back Bay 5 Bedroom Apartments | $11,200 | $8,100 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about Back Bay
How much are Studio apartments in Back Bay?
There are currently 684 Studio Apartments in Back Bay with rent ranges from $1,895 to $7,337 with an average price of $2,594.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Back Bay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Back Bay ranges from $1,895 to $16,638 with an average monthly rent of $3,371.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Back Bay c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Back Bay range from $1,900 to $10,830.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$4,403.
How expensive are Back Bay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 186 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Back Bay on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,477 to $16,660 - averaging $5,455 for the location.
